INVITATION TO PARTICIPATE IN THE SECOND REGIONAL MEETING
OF NATIONAL AUTHORITIES OF STATES PARTIES
IN THE LATIN AMERICAN AND CARIBBEAN REGION
VIÑA DEL MAR, V REGION, CHILE
27 - 29 MARCH 2001
1. The National Authority of Chile and the OPCW
Secretariat (hereinafter "the Secretariat") invite representatives of National
Authorities to participate in the second regional meeting of National Authorities
of States Parties in the Latin American and Caribbean region (GRULAC), to
be held in Viña del Mar, V Region, Chile, from
27 to 29 March 2001.
2. The meeting is being convened in connection with the offer of the Chilean National Authority, made at the First Regional Meeting of National Authorities of States Parties in Latin America and the Caribbean in Lima, Peru, from 28 - 30 March 2000, to host the second meeting of representatives of National Authorities from the region.
(a) the status of implementation of the Convention in the region: the identification of special regional requirements, and ways of addressing current issues and new challenges;
(b) verification-related issues: an exchange of experiences, and the availability of assistance in preparing declarations; and
(c) international cooperation projects in the region: the identification of regional priorities, and proposals for developing a common platform.
4. The provisional programme of the meeting is contained in annex 1 to this invitation.
